U.S., Feb. 15 -- ClinicalTrials.gov registry received information related to the study (NCT06826833) titled 'ESP Block for Postoperative Analgesia in URS Surgery' on Feb. 07.
Brief Summary: The goal of this clinical trial is to determine whether the erector spinae plane (ESP) block provides better pain relief after flexible ureterorenoscopy (URS) surgery compared to standard analgesia alone. Researchers want to know:
Does the ESP block reduce pain levels in the first 24 hours after surgery?
Does it lower the need for opioid pain medication?
Does it reduce the need for additional (rescue) pain treatment?
Does it decrease the likelihood of postoperative nausea and vomiting (PONV)?
